<jats:p> A highly inflammatory and vesicatory substance, lyngbyatoxin A, has been isolated from the lipid extract of a Hawaiian shallow-water variety of <jats:italic>Lyngbya majuscula</jats:italic> Gomont; its gross structure was determined from chemical and spectral data. Lyngbyatoxin A is closely related to teleocidin B, a poisonous substance associated with several strains of <jats:italic>Streptomyces</jats:italic> .
